У нас есть служба облачного облака с ролью в Интернете и роль рабочего. Мы хотели бы настроить непрерывную доставку в Visual Studio Team Services, автоматически выталкивая сборку Azure при регистрации исходного кода. (Среда ОК). Исходный код находится в Github. Лучше всего не проверять секреты Github, поэтому мы проверяем только файл .csdef, а не файлы .cscfg.Создайте пакет услуг Azure Cloud в Visual Studio Team Services build
Каков наилучший способ создания определения построения в VSTS, который возьмет файл .cscfg из другого места и создаст пакет облачных сервисов? Где хранить файл .cscfg и как настроить сборку?
У кого-нибудь нет идей? – user2079172
Решение: в результате использовались пользовательские сценарии PowerShell для замены значений конфигурации в файле .cscfg переменными VSO. Скрипты конфигурации PowerShell выполняются для каждой среды, определенной в конвейере управления выпуском. Примечание: переменные, определенные как секретные, должны передаваться как параметры сценария PowerShell, так как сценарий PowerShell не будет иметь доступа к этим параметрам с помощью $ Env: – user2079172